- 1、本文档共34页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
VFP电子教案
VFP概述与基础知识
VFP编程基础
VFP数据库操作
VFP界面设计与编程
VFP高级编程技术
VFP应用实例与综合实践
contents
目
录
01
VFP概述与基础知识
VFP的起源
01
VisualFoxPro(VFP)是Microsoft公司推出的关系数据库管理系统,起源于FoxPro,经过多次版本升级,逐渐发展成为功能强大的数据库开发工具。
VFP的发展历程
02
从FoxPro到VisualFoxPro,VFP不断引入新的技术和特性,如可视化编程、面向对象编程、Web应用开发等,使其成为一个全面、易用的数据库开发平台。
VFP的特点
03
VFP具有可视化编程、面向对象编程、强大的数据处理能力、与MicrosoftOffice的无缝集成等特点,使得开发者能够高效、灵活地构建数据库应用程序。
VFP广泛应用于各类数据库应用程序的开发,如企业管理系统、财务管理系统、人事管理系统等,满足企业和组织对数据管理和处理的需求。
VFP的应用领域
随着企业信息化建设的不断深入,数据库应用程序的需求将持续增长。VFP作为一个成熟、稳定的数据库开发工具,将继续发挥重要作用。同时,随着云计算、大数据等技术的发展,VFP也在不断适应新的技术趋势,为开发者提供更加高效、灵活的开发体验。
VFP的前景
1
2
3
存储数据的仓库,通常包括表、视图、存储过程等对象。
数据库(Database)
数据库中用于存储数据的结构,由行和列组成。
表(Table)
表中的列,用于存储特定类型的数据。
字段(Field)
记录(Record)
表中的行,代表一条完整的数据信息。
索引(Index)
用于提高数据检索速度的数据结构,通过对表中的字段进行排序和分组来实现。
查询(Query)
用于从数据库中检索数据的语句或操作。
SQL(StructuredQuery…
结构化查询语言,用于管理和操作关系数据库的标准语言。
安装VFP
从Microsoft官方网站下载VFP安装程序,按照提示进行安装。安装过程中需要选择安装路径、安装组件等选项。
配置VFP
安装完成后,需要对VFP进行配置,包括设置默认数据库路径、配置ODBC数据源等。这些配置可以根据实际需求进行调整和优化。
卸载与重新安装
如果需要卸载VFP或重新安装,可以通过控制面板中的“程序和功能”选项进行操作。在卸载之前,建议备份重要的数据和配置文件。
02
VFP编程基础
VFP支持多种数据类型,包括数值型、字符型、日期型、逻辑型等。每种数据类型都有其特定的存储方式和取值范围。
数据类型
在VFP中,变量是用于存储数据的标识符。变量名可以由字母、数字和下划线组成,且必须以字母或下划线开头。变量在使用前必须先声明,声明时需要指定变量的数据类型和初始值。
变量
VFP提供了丰富的运算符,包括算术运算符、比较运算符、逻辑运算符等。运算符用于在表达式中执行特定的运算操作。
表达式是由常量、变量、运算符和函数等组成的具有计算结果的式子。在VFP中,表达式可以用于赋值、条件判断、循环控制等多种场合。
表达式
运算符
VFP中的条件语句包括IF语句和CASE语句。IF语句用于根据条件执行不同的操作,而CASE语句则用于根据表达式的值选择不同的执行路径。
条件语句
循环语句用于重复执行一段代码,直到满足特定的条件为止。VFP中的循环语句包括FOR循环、WHILE循环和DOWHILE循环等。
循环语句
除了条件语句和循环语句外,VFP还提供了其他一些控制语句,如EXIT语句用于退出当前循环或过程,RETURN语句用于从函数中返回结果等。
其他控制语句
函数
函数是一段具有特定功能的代码块,可以接收输入参数并返回输出结果。在VFP中,可以使用内置函数或自定义函数来完成各种复杂的计算和操作。
过程
过程是一段没有返回值的代码块,用于执行一系列的操作或任务。与函数不同,过程不返回任何结果,但可以修改程序中的变量或数据库中的数据。在VFP中,可以使用过程和函数来组织和管理代码,提高程序的可读性和可维护性。
03
VFP数据库操作
使用CREATEDATABASE语句创建新的数据库,指定数据库名称和存储位置。
创建数据库
打开数据库
维护数据库
使用USEDATABASE语句打开已存在的数据库。
包括备份、恢复、压缩等操作,确保数据库的安全性和稳定性。
03
02
01
使用CREATETABLE语句创建新的表,定义表结构和字段属性。
创建表
使用ALTERTABLE语句修改已存在的表,包括添加、删除、修改字段等操作。
修改表
包括更新数据、删除数据、导入导出数据等操作,确保数据的准确性和完整性。
维护表
删除索引
使用DROPINDEX语句删除已存在的索引。
创建索引
使
文档评论(0)